ASSETS_DIR := internal/plugin/embed/assets
ORT_VERSION := 1.24.2
# ORT dropped Intel Mac support after v1.23.2; pin darwin/amd64 to the last working version.
ORT_VERSION_DARWIN_AMD64 := 1.23.2
MODEL_REPO := Xenova/bge-small-en-v1.5
HF_BASE := https://huggingface.co/$(MODEL_REPO)/resolve/main
ORT_BASE := https://github.com/microsoft/onnxruntime/releases/download/v$(ORT_VERSION)
.PHONY: fetch-assets fetch-model fetch-ort-libs clean-assets web css build test bench test-integration \
eval-bible-setup eval-bible eval-bible-full eval-bible-quick eval-bible-export eval-bible-fast \
_ort-darwin-arm64 _ort-darwin-amd64 _ort-linux-amd64 _ort-linux-arm64 _ort-windows-amd64
## fetch-assets: download the model, tokenizer, and all platform ORT libraries.
fetch-assets: fetch-model fetch-ort-libs
## fetch-model: download model_int8.onnx and tokenizer.json from HuggingFace.
fetch-model:
@echo "==> Downloading bge-small-en-v1.5 INT8 model..."
@mkdir -p $(ASSETS_DIR)
@curl -fL --progress-bar \
"$(HF_BASE)/onnx/model_int8.onnx" \
-o "$(ASSETS_DIR)/model_int8.onnx"
@echo "==> Downloading tokenizer.json..."
@curl -fL --progress-bar \
"https://huggingface.co/BAAI/bge-small-en-v1.5/resolve/main/tokenizer.json" \
-o "$(ASSETS_DIR)/tokenizer.json"
@echo " model_int8.onnx: $$(du -sh $(ASSETS_DIR)/model_int8.onnx | cut -f1)"
@echo " tokenizer.json: $$(du -sh $(ASSETS_DIR)/tokenizer.json | cut -f1)"
@echo "==> Model assets ready."
## fetch-ort-libs: download ORT native libraries for all supported platforms.
fetch-ort-libs:
@echo "==> Downloading ORT $(ORT_VERSION) native libraries..."
@mkdir -p $(ASSETS_DIR)
@$(MAKE) -s _ort-darwin-arm64
@$(MAKE) -s _ort-darwin-amd64
@$(MAKE) -s _ort-linux-amd64
@$(MAKE) -s _ort-linux-arm64
@$(MAKE) -s _ort-windows-amd64
@echo "==> ORT native libraries ready."

## clean-assets: remove downloaded binary assets.
clean-assets:
@echo "==> Removing downloaded assets..."
@rm -f $(ASSETS_DIR)/model_int8.onnx
@rm -f $(ASSETS_DIR)/tokenizer.json
@rm -f $(ASSETS_DIR)/libonnxruntime_*.dylib
@rm -f $(ASSETS_DIR)/libonnxruntime_*.so
@rm -f $(ASSETS_DIR)/onnxruntime_*.dll
@echo "==> Done."
## web: compile Tailwind CSS via Vite (requires Node.js + npm).
web:
@cd web && npm ci --silent && npm run build --silent
## css: rebuild only the CSS bundle (faster than full web target; skips npm ci).
css:
@cd web && npm run build --silent
## build: build the server binary (requires fetch-assets and web first).
build: web
@go build -tags localassets -o muninndb-server ./cmd/muninn/...
## test: run unit tests across all packages.
test:
@go test ./...
## bench: run E2E benchmark suite.
bench:
go test -bench=BenchmarkE2E -benchmem -benchtime=3s ./internal/bench/...
## test-integration: run integration tests (requires no muninn already running on :8750).
## Builds the binary, exercises the full start/stop/restart lifecycle, then cleans up.
test-integration:
@go test -tags integration -v -timeout 120s ./cmd/muninn/...
